Origins of the Puppy Bowl
The Puppy Bowl, first aired in 2005, was created as a lighthearted alternative to the Super Bowl halftime show. Animal Planet, the network behind the event, envisioned a program that would entertain viewers while promoting pet adoption. Over the years, the Puppy Bowl has grown into a cultural phenomenon, drawing millions of viewers and shining a spotlight on animal shelters across the United States. Each year, the event showcases adoptable puppies playing on a miniature football field, complete with jerseys, referees, and even a "Kitty Halftime Show."

The History of Beignets
Beignets, a classic French pastry, have a rich history that dates back centuries. These deep-fried doughnuts, typically coated in powdered sugar, are a staple of New Orleans cuisine. Introduced to Louisiana by French colonists in the 18th century, beignets quickly became a beloved treat in the region. Café du Monde, one of the most iconic establishments in New Orleans, has been serving beignets since 1862, solidifying their status as a cultural icon.

Recipes for Perfect Beignets
Making beignets at home is a rewarding experience that adds a personal touch to your Beignet Puppy Bowl event. Below is a simple recipe to guide you:
Classic Beignet Recipe
- 2 cups warm water
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1 tablespoon active dry yeast
- 4 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up evaporated milk
- 2 large eggs
- 6 cups vegetable oil for frying
- Pow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ions:
- In a large b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and yeast. Let it sit for 10 minutes until frothy.
- Add flour, salt, evaporated milk, and eggs to the mixture. Knead until smooth.
- Cover the dough and let it rise for 2 hours.
- Roll out the dough and cut it into squares.
- Fry the squares in hot oil until golden brown.
- Dust with powdered sugar and serve warm.
